Beeston Primary School is MindMate Friendly!

On Friday 23 February 2018, as part of the MindMate Champions Programme, Beeston Primary School was recognised as a MindMate Friendly school. MindMate Champions accreditation assesses schools on their wellbeing policies for children’s mental health, emotions and self-esteem. Beeston Primary to leave Learning Trust?

Governors at Beeston Primary School are formally consulting on plans to leave the South Leeds Learning Trust, which links a number local primary schools with Cockburn School.
